Default Is there any way to SORT the variables in Variable operations

I've noticed some big improvements in 5.5 regarding varibles being sorted by name.

but,
the windows in VARIABLE OPERATION are still unsorted?

Is there a mitigation?
or
a maintenance release with those variables sorted?

Hello,

Currently, in Variable Manager Window the variables are sorted alphabetically and in all other variable window that appears after pressing F2 list variables in reverse alphabetical order.

We have already forwarded this requirement to the product development team for the future version of product.
